자료구조/핵심요약2017. 5. 12. 00:31

4-1

  1. 1. 3차원 배열
    • 2차원 배열이 모여서 구성된 것으로 C 언어에서는 다음과 같이 선언할 수 있다.

      배열명[첨자1][첨자2][첨자3];
      - 첨자1은 면(table)의 수
      - 첨자2는 행(row)의 개수
      - 첨자3은 열(column)의 개수
  2. 2. 배열의 응용
    • 희소 행렬(sparse matrix)
      • 행렬의 원소들 중 0의 값을 갖는 것이 비교적 많은 행렬을, 효율적으로 표현한 행렬
      • 메모리 절약, 빠른 탐색
      • 수정이 복잡하다
    • 요술 사각형 (magic square matrix)
      • 가로, 세로 n×n칸에 1부터 n의 제곱까지의 자연수열을 한번씩써넣어 행과, 열, 대각선의 각 방향의 합이 모두 같도록 만든 정방행렬


'자료구조 > 핵심요약' 카테고리의 다른 글

5-1  (0) 2017.05.17
4-2  (0) 2017.05.12
3-2  (0) 2017.05.08
3-2  (0) 2017.05.04
2-2  (0) 2017.04.30
Posted by 멜데스